The Crown has offered the jury ten
reasons to reject the defence of former Rotorua CIB chief John Dewar. His trial for attempting to defeat
or obstruct the course of justice is reaching its final stages, with both
sides giving their closing addresses today. Crown Prosecutor Brent Stanaway
told the jury it is untenable to believe defence evidence that is so
contradictory to that given by Crown witnesses, some of whom had fastidious
notes. He said John Dewar was a man who
deliberately deceived his superiors to keep the Louise Nicholas complaint
hidden and used his position of power to manipulate Mrs Nicholas. Dewar's demeanour also came under
fire, with Mr Stanaway telling the jury Dewar's belligerence under cross
examination was the behaviour of someone with something to hide. |
